Common door lock repair faults in Hale County

These are the door lock repair faults we are called out to most often in Moundville. If you recognise one, the underlying cause is usually the second half of the line.

  • The lock freezes up in cold weatherMoisture inside the cylinder, common on exterior doors going through a hard freeze.
  • The deadbolt throws but the door still pushes openA strike plate fixed only to the jamb casing rather than into the framing behind it.
  • The latch does not retract when you turn the handleFailed spindle, broken spring cassette or a seized latch bolt.
  • There is a gritty crunch when the key turnsAbrasive debris drawn into the keyway, which grinds the pins and shortens cylinder life.
  • The key turns hard or sticksWorn cylinder pins, debris in the keyway, or a key that has been copied from a copy too many times.
  • The smart lock keeps jamming or reporting failureMotorized deadbolts are far less tolerant of strike misalignment than manual ones.

Moundville conditions and door lock repair

Black Belt soil is the reason so many doors in this part of Alabama do not close right. That dark prairie clay swells dramatically when saturated and shrinks in a dry August, and a house sitting on it moves with it.

Water running down a door face finds its way into the lock body on any door without an adequate drip cap, and the internal springs in a latch mechanism rust and lose tension long before anything visible happens on the outside.

Continuous humidity swells a wood door in its frame, and a swollen door puts the deadbolt slightly out of line with its strike, so the lock takes side load every time it is thrown and eventually the mechanism gives up.

We see the pattern often enough across Hale County that we usually know what we are looking at before we arrive.

What we repair

  • Strike plate alignmentRepositioning and reinforcing strikes so the bolt throws freely into the frame.
  • Smart lock installation and troubleshootingFitting motorized deadbolts and correcting the alignment issues that make them fail.
  • Commercial lever and lockset serviceADA-compliant lever hardware, classroom and storeroom functions.
  • Latch and spindle repairReplacing failed spring cassettes, spindles and latch bolts inside the door.
  • Cylinder rebuild and rekeyingRepinning existing cylinders so old keys stop working without replacing the whole lockset.
  • Sliding door lock repairHook latches, mortise latches and keyed handle sets for patio doors.
  • Panic hardware and exit device repairRepairing exit devices so they latch reliably and release on demand.

Our door lock repair process

  1. Watch the bolt meet the strikeWe close the door slowly and see where the bolt lands. Most lock complaints are alignment complaints.
  2. Work from the key inwardThe key, then the cylinder, then the tailpiece, then the latch. Testing in order stops us replacing parts that were fine.
  3. Fix the cause, not the symptomIf the frame has moved, we correct the strike or the hinge side rather than shimming a lock into a bad opening.
  4. Fit hardware that suits the doorWeight, thickness, backset and exposure all matter, and exterior hardware in this part of Alabama needs the right finish to survive. Through the Black Belt we check whether the opening has moved with the clay before we adjust anything, or the adjustment goes out again by next season.
  5. Adjust until it works one-handedIf you need a second hand on the door to turn the key, it is not finished, whatever the parts list says.
  6. Test every key in every lockIncluding the spares. Keys that were cut from copies are a common cause of a lock that feels rough.

Door lock repair in Moundville: questions we get asked

Should I use a single or double cylinder deadbolt?

A double cylinder needs a key on both sides, which stops someone reaching through broken glass but also slows down anyone trying to get out in an emergency. For most Moundville homes with glass near the door, we would rather reinforce the glass and the frame and keep a single cylinder inside.

Can you make all my doors use one key?

Yes. Keying alike is straightforward as long as the cylinders are compatible, and for most Moundville homes with a front door, back door and garage entry it makes daily life a lot simpler.

Can you get me back in if I am locked out?

Call and tell us the situation. What matters is what kind of lock it is and whether the door is damaged, and we will tell you honestly what the options are.

Are the locks on my sliding door worth upgrading?

The factory latch on most patio doors is minimal. Adding a foot bolt or an auxiliary track lock is inexpensive and makes a real difference, and it also takes some strain off a latch that may already be marginal.

Why do my locks work loose every few months?

Either the through bolts are backing out from door movement, or the bore has worn oversized. Both are fixable, but if it keeps happening the door itself is probably moving more than it should.

The lock is fine but the door will not stay shut. What is happening?

The latch is not fully engaging the strike, so the door rests closed but is not actually latched. That is an alignment fix and it is worth doing quickly, because a door in that state offers almost no security.
